Peter Tuite is a classical concert pianist.

Early studies

Born in Dublin, Tuite was first educated at Belvedere College SJ.{{cite news |last1=Tuite |first1=Peter |title=Peter Tuite qualifies for Irish Music Final |url=https://www.independent.ie/regionals/fingalindependent/localnotes/peter-tuite-qualifies-for-irish-music-final-27782473.html |publisher=Fingal Independent |date=2000}} He studied under Anthony Glavin at the Royal Irish Academy of Music and later at the Peabody Institute in the United States. Tuite earned degrees at Trinity College Dublin, and the Royal Irish Academy of Music{{cite web |last1=Tuite |first1=Peter |title=Biography |url=https://www.riam.ie/about/our-people/peter-tuite |website=Royal Irish Academy of Music |date=13 September 2019 }} before, in 2002, he was awarded a Fulbright Scholarship{{cite news |title=Irish Fulbright Alumni Newsletter |url=http://www.irishfulbrightalumni.com/img09/IFAA%20newsletter%2036%20for%20web_.pdf |publisher=Irish Fulbright Alumni Association}} and a Bank or Ireland Millennium Scholarship for further study in the United States, whereupon he enrolled at the Peabody Institute of Johns Hopkins University.{{cite web |title=Professorial Staff |url=https://www.trinitylaban.ac.uk/study/teaching-staff/peter-tuite |website=www.trinitylaban.ac.uk |publisher=Trinity Laban Conservatoire of Music and Dance}} After completing his graduate studies at Peabody, he earned a Masters in Literature and Arts from the University of Oxford.{{cite news |title=Trinity Laban announces new head of Keyboard Studies |url=https://www.rhinegold.co.uk/international_piano/archive-2548/ |issue=International Piano Archive-2548 |publisher=Rhinegold Publishing}}{{cite journal |via=University of Oxford |title=VIDES |journal=Volume of Interdisciplinary Essays |date=2013 |volume=1 |url=https://www.conted.ox.ac.uk/about/mla-vides}} Whilst a student, Tuite won several awards for classical performance, including the Millennium Young Musician of the Future competition,{{cite news |title=Concert Review |url=https://www.irishtimes.com/culture/ailish-tynan-soprano-deborah-kelleher-piano-peter-tuite-piano-1.1108855 |publisher=The Irish Times |date=2000}} and the Chopin Prize at the Dublin International Piano Competition.{{cite journal |title=Peter Tuite appointed head of piano and keyboard instruments at Trinity Laban |journal=Journal of Music |date=30 November 2015 |url=https://journalofmusic.com/news/peter-tuite-appointed-head-piano-and-keyboard-instruments-trinity-laban}}

Career

A number of Tuite's performances have been broadcast on both radio and television. In 2008, he was appointed head of the keyboard faculty at the Royal Irish Academy of Music, whilst between 2015 and 2018, he served as "Head of Piano and Keyboard Instruments" at Trinity Laban Conservatoire of Music and Dance in London. As of May 2020 he was a member of faculty at both the Royal Irish Academy of Music and Trinity Laban Conservatoire of Music and Dance. In April 2024, Tuite was appointed as Head of Keyboard at the Royal Irish Academy of Music for a further four years. {{Cite web |date=2024-04-19 |title=RIAM announce new Head of Wind, Brass & Percussion and Head of Keyboard appointments {{!}} RIAM |url=https://www.riam.ie/news/riam-announce-new-head-of-wind-brass-percussion-and-head-of-keyboard-appointments |access-date=2025-03-06 |website=www.riam.ie |language=en}}
